ENYO: AN ANTHOLOGY OF CONTEMPORARY PLAYS

Enyo Anthology is the first African anthology for plays.

Enyo is an Igbo word that means: mirror. As an anthology, Enyo aims at reflecting tradition and culture. They ask for a play you have written honestly and genuinely with the aim to make impact. They are not theme restricted. Enyo wants plays that transcends reality to metaphysical portraying the fine African tradition. Plays that will show the condition of people and individual longings.

 

HOW TO SUBMIT FOR ENYO ANTHOLOGY.

● Submissions that will breach any of these rules will not be read.

● Manuscripts should be properly edited before submission.

● The play should be between the range of 1,500 to 3,500 words. Plays are dialogue fastened and a good playwright should be able to write their play on limited number of words when given as a condition. This does not mean that the play should thrive without the necessary descriptions and, maybe music and dance.

● Musical or children plays are not acceptable.

● Submission should be sent as doc formatted in TIMES NEW ROMAN, font 12, file named as the title of the work and sent to [email protected]

● The Subject of your email should read: SUBMISSION FOR ENYO, FIRST ISSUE.

● Do not write your name or any identifying information about you on your submission. Only the word count should be written on the body of your email. Submissions are judged and accepted chiefly on merit.

● Writers whose works are accepted will be contacted to send their bio.

● Simultaneous submissions are okay but, please notify Enyo when your work is accepted elsewhere.

 

Eligibility

● Submissions are only open to African writers.

● They will consider an excerpt of an unpublished full length play when it can stand alone.

● Previously published works are not acceptable. Submission must not have been published on any medium, forthcoming on a journal or under consideration for publication. And must not have been produced before by a theatre company.

● Do not submit works translated into English from any of the African languages: submission must originally be written in English.

● Plays must be the original work of the contestant.

● Please, your submission must be with the email you can be contacted with if your play is accepted.

● The writer should not be below the age of 20 and above 40 years.

● Either of the theatre companies in partnership with Enyo may decide to perform the best plays. The writers will be contacted when this happens; to attend the staging of their play. Their transportation, accommodation, and feeding will be taken care of by the team.

● Application opens: June 23, 2020 and ends September 10, 2020.
